Cameron Jordan: ‘I expect to take Derek Carr’ back to Las Vegas for Super Bowl

After being signed by the New Orleans Saints this offseason, quarterback Derek Carr is bringing some high expectations to Louisiana. New teammate Cameron Jordan expects to take Carr back to his former city, Las Vegas for the Super Bowl this season.

(All quotes via theScore.)

“I expect a Super Bowl,” Jordan said on SiriusXM NFL Radio. “I expect to take Derek Carr, DC4, back to Vegas where he just left and have a return run at the Super Bowl.”

This season, the Super Bowl will be held in Las Vegas, the city where Carr spent most of his career.

He spent three seasons in Las Vegas and the other six in Oakland for the Raiders. Oakland and Las Vegas have been the home for Carr for his entire NFL career, where he quickly became the team’s star quarterback. Through nine seasons in the NFL, Carr has accumulated 217 passing touchdowns and over 35,222 passing yards. But now, he embarks on a new step in his career.

New Orleans has struggled with quarterback play for a few seasons now. Switching from Jameis Winston, Andy Dalton and even Taysom Hill has not been close to the answer. But Jordan is hoping Carr can make a quick turnaround for the Saints.

“Nobody has ever walked into a season (and) been like, ‘Ooh, I hope we win 10 games,'” Jordan said, per SiriusXM NFL Radio. “No, I’m trying to win each and every game that we play. My expectation is being 21-0, 22-0, whatever it takes to get to a Super Bowl. I want to beat each and every team we line across.”

As Jordan gets older, the best years of his career are behind him, and that means the window for a Super Bowl is slowly winding down. Can Carr and Jordan lead the Saints to a Super Bowl?
